   After serving in ministry for twelve years in the office of an evangelist, Wm. Di'Mon Brown surrendered to the pastoral calling that had been prophesied to him by his leadership. In 1997, Pastor Brown established Joshua and Caleb Ministries, Inc. and held JCMI’s first service in the living room of his family’s home in Queens, New York. His beloved wife, Angela, and their children, Talima, Marcel, and Di'Mon T. (who is now with the Lord) were among the first JCMI parishioners.

   Then in 1999, with Angela at his side, he began a Bible study fellowship at St. John’s University. JCMI grew out of these meetings and has continued building the legacy of becoming a united family of worshipers seeking the truth of God’s Word. Now, predominantly attended by a vibrant and youthful congregation, JCMI is on the cusp of becoming a worldwide ministry for the glory of God!

   Every week, in obedience to the Holy Spirit, Pastor Brown nurtures and feeds his congregation with sound scriptural truths, constantly reminding them of God’s great love. Full-time in the pastorate, he spends his days tending the flock of believers God has entrusted to his care. Added to his pastoral duties, he travels across the country sharing an uncompromising word that God has instructed him to tell the faithful.

   Pastor Brown and his family live in the Pocono region of northeastern Pennsylvania. They faithfully commute four hours every Sunday to minister to their congregation at the JCMI New York ministry facility.
